Garbiñe Muguruza Garbiñe Muguruza was born on October 8, 1993, in Caracas, Venezuela, but represents Spain in tennis. She turned pro in 2012 and has won two Grand Slam titles and seven WTA singles titles. Muguruza is known for her powerful groundstrokes and aggressive play.

Before Paula Badosa or Rafael Nadal, four-time Grand Slam winner Arantxa Sanchez Vicario paved the way for Spanish tennis players.. Sanchez Vicario -- the first Spanish player, male or female, to win a major singles title -- defeated Mary Pierce in the 1994 Paris final and Seles in 1998. The 1994 US Open win came over Graf in the final.

Paula Badosa Paula Badosa Gibert ( Catalan: [ˈpawlə βəˈðozə ʒiˈβɛɾt]) (born 15 November 1997) is a Spanish professional tennis player. She has been ranked as high as world No. 2 in singles by the Women's Tennis Association (WTA), which she achieved on 25 April 2022, and No. 124 in doubles, attained on the same date.
